Dr. Huang Jianhua from College of Material Science and Engineering, Huaqiao University (HQU), has made a significant progress in the field of designing and synthesizing a novel and high-performance polymer acceptors and published a paper entitled "8.78% Efficient All-Polymer Solar Cells Enabled by Polymer Acceptors Based on A B←N Embedded Electron-Deficient Unit" in Advanced Materials, a leading journal (IF: 25.809) under Wiley, a German Publisher recently.

Using PBDB-T as the donor and BN-2fT as the acceptor, all-polymer solar cells (PSCs) afford an encouraging efficiency of 8.78%.
